The global Hydrogen Market is experiencing rapid expansion as hydrogen emerges as a critical component of the global transition toward cleaner and more sustainable energy systems. Hydrogen is widely used across several industries including petroleum refining, chemical production, power generation, and transportation. As governments and industries intensify their focus on reducing greenhouse gas emissions, hydrogen is gaining recognition as a versatile and low-carbon energy carrier capable of supporting long-term decarbonization goals.

Hydrogen is the lightest and most abundant element in the universe and has long been used in industrial applications. Traditionally, hydrogen has been produced using fossil fuels through processes such as steam methane reforming and coal gasification. This form of hydrogen is commonly referred to as grey hydrogen. However, the growing need to reduce carbon emissions has encouraged the development of cleaner alternatives such as blue hydrogen, which involves carbon capture technologies, and green hydrogen, which is produced through electrolysis using renewable energy sources like wind and solar power.

One of the major drivers of the hydrogen market is the increasing demand for decarbonization in energy-intensive industries. Sectors such as steel manufacturing, ammonia production, and petrochemicals rely heavily on hydrogen for various industrial processes. Hydrogen is also being explored as a potential fuel for transportation applications including fuel cell vehicles, buses, trains, and heavy-duty trucks. The ability of hydrogen fuel cells to generate electricity with zero direct emissions makes them an attractive option for reducing pollution in the transportation sector.

Government initiatives and policy frameworks are playing a significant role in accelerating the hydrogen market. Many countries have introduced national hydrogen strategies aimed at supporting hydrogen production, infrastructure development, and research activities. These initiatives include funding programs, tax incentives, and investments in hydrogen infrastructure such as pipelines, storage facilities, and refueling stations. Such policies are designed to promote hydrogen adoption while strengthening energy security and reducing reliance on fossil fuels.

Technological advancements are also contributing to the growth of the hydrogen market. Improvements in electrolyzer technology are making hydrogen production more efficient and cost-effective. Electrolyzers split water into hydrogen and oxygen using electricity, and when powered by renewable energy, the process produces green hydrogen with minimal environmental impact. Continuous innovation in electrolyzer design and manufacturing is expected to significantly reduce production costs in the future.

Another important factor supporting the growth of the hydrogen market is the rising role of hydrogen in energy storage. Renewable energy sources such as solar and wind are intermittent, meaning they do not always generate electricity continuously. Hydrogen can be used to store excess renewable energy and convert it back into electricity when demand increases. This capability helps stabilize power grids and supports the integration of renewable energy into the overall energy system.

From a regional perspective, Asia-Pacific is currently one of the leading regions in the hydrogen market due to its strong industrial base and increasing investments in hydrogen infrastructure. Countries such as China, Japan, and South Korea are actively developing hydrogen technologies and promoting hydrogen-powered transportation systems. Europe and North America are also expanding their hydrogen economies through investments in renewable energy and clean hydrogen production projects.

Despite its promising potential, the hydrogen market faces several challenges. High production costs, limited infrastructure, and complex storage and transportation requirements can hinder large-scale hydrogen deployment. However, increasing investments, supportive government policies, and continuous technological innovation are expected to address these challenges over time.

Overall, the hydrogen market is expected to play a vital role in the global transition toward sustainable energy systems. As industries and governments continue to focus on achieving carbon neutrality, hydrogen will become increasingly important as a clean fuel, energy storage solution, and industrial feedstock.

FAQs

1. What is the hydrogen market mainly used for?
The hydrogen market supports industries such as petroleum refining, ammonia production, chemical manufacturing, power generation, and transportation.

2. What are the main types of hydrogen production?
The main types include grey hydrogen produced from fossil fuels, blue hydrogen produced with carbon capture technology, and green hydrogen produced using renewable energy through electrolysis.

3. Why is hydrogen considered important for clean energy?
Hydrogen is considered important because it can reduce carbon emissions, store renewable energy, and provide a clean fuel option for multiple industries.
